Mesothelioma is an aggressive cancer that impacts the lining of the lungs, abdomen, or heart. It is primarily linked to asbestos exposure, which can take place in numerous environments, including:
EnvironmentDetailsOccupationalIndustries such as building and construction, shipbuilding, and manufacturing were historically substantial sources of Asbestos Lawsuit exposure.ResidentialHomes with asbestos insulation or materials can expose homeowners to this hazardous substance.EcologicalParticular geographical locations have greater naturally occurring asbestos concentrations.Symptoms of Mesothelioma
The signs of Mesothelioma Lawsuit Timeline frequently present years after the initial asbestos exposure, making early detection challenging. Typical signs include:
Persistent coughChest painShortness of breathStomach pain or swellingTiredness
If individuals experience these signs and suspect asbestos exposure, speaking with a medical professional is vital.

The Legal Process
The legal process for filing a mesothelioma lawsuit can be elaborate. Here's a simplified breakdown:
StepDescriptionPreliminary ConsultationSatisfying with a lawyer to discuss the case information and assess possible claims.Proof CollectionGathering medical records, work history, and possible exposure sources.Submitting the LawsuitThe lawyer submits the complaint in the proper court, starting the legal procedure.Discovery PhaseBoth celebrations exchange information and proof associated to the case.NegotiationThe attorney negotiates with the offender's insurer to reach a settlement.TrialIf a settlement can not be reached, the case might go to trial where a judge or jury makes a last decision.Timeline for the Legal Process
The timeline for a mesothelioma lawsuit can vary considerably depending upon various aspects, consisting of the complexity of the case and the jurisdiction.
StageApproximated DurationInitial Consultation1-2 weeksProof Collection1-3 monthsSubmitting the Lawsuit1-2 monthsDiscovery Phase3-6 monthsSettlementVaries, can take numerous monthsTrialAnywhere from a few weeks to a number of months4. Kinds Of Compensation Available
Victims of mesothelioma may be entitled to various kinds of settlement depending on the specifics of their case. The primary types consist of:
Type of CompensationDescriptionMedical ExpensesCoverage for current and future medical treatments, including medical facility stays, medications, and therapies.Lost WagesCompensation for income lost due to inability to work during treatment or as an outcome of the health problem.Pain and SufferingDamages for the psychological and physical discomfort sustained as an outcome of the mesothelioma medical diagnosis.Punitive DamagesAdditional payment might be granted in cases of gross neglect or intentional misbehavior by the defendant.5. Frequently asked questions
Q1: How much does it cost to employ a mesothelioma lawyer?The majority of mesothelioma legal representatives work on a contingency cost basis, indicating they just get paid if you win your case. This often makes legal services more accessible for victims.
Q2: How long do I need to submit a mesothelioma lawsuit?Statutes of constraints vary by state; typically, victims have 1-3 years from the date of diagnosis or, sometimes, from the date of death.
Q3: What if I have been diagnosed with mesothelioma however am not exactly sure where I were exposed?A mesothelioma lawyer can help investigate your work history and other possible sources of exposure to build a strong case.
